Club América has concluded the first part of its preseason, which took place in Spain, first in the Marbella area and later in Madrid.

During that time, they took the opportunity to play a friendly match against a third-division team, which ended in a win for Las Águilas.


OneFootball Videos


This Wednesday they will already be back in Mexico City to continue the preseason, and it is expected that some departures will be officially announced and that, little by little, the reinforcements they are seeking will begin to arrive.

What’s next for Club América?

Las Águilas will have two more preseason matches; the first will be against Tampico Madero on July 4 at Estadio Tamaulipas, and the second against LA Galaxy in Los Angeles on July 11.

The tournament will begin on Saturday, July 18, with an away match against Querétaro, and from there the competition will be underway, keeping in mind that this semester they will be competing in the Apertura 2026 and the Leagues Cup.
